Как сделать спидометр в экселе
Перейти к содержимому

Как сделать спидометр в экселе

  • автор:

Диаграмма-спидометр в Excel

Диаграмма-спидометр – это комбинация кольцевой и круговой диаграммы. Выглядит такая диаграмма вот так:

Диаграмма-спидометр в Excel

Чтобы создать диаграмму-спидометр:

Диаграмма-спидометр в Excel

  1. Выделите диапазон H2:I6.
  2. На вкладке Вставка (Insert) в разделе Диаграммы (Charts) нажмите Все диаграммы (Other Charts) и выберите Кольцевая (Doughnut).
  3. Далее необходимо выделить каждую точку данных и при помощи команды Формат выделенного (Format selection) настроить заливку каждого элемента.Обратите внимание на пример, показанный ниже:
    • Для ряда данных «Donut» заливка настроена следующим образом: первые три сектора имеют цвет заливки разного цвета (красный, желтый и салатовый), а четвертая точка без заливки.
    • Для ряда данных «Pie» – первая и третья точки без заливки, а вторая (наименьший сектор) черный цвет заливки.

Ряды данных «Donut» или «Pie» можно выбрать на вкладке Формат (Format). При помощи клавиш со стрелками можно перемещаться от одной точки данных к другой.

Диаграмма-спидометр в Excel

  • Выделите ряд данных «Donut», нажмите кнопку Формат выделенного (Format Selection) и введите для параметра Угол поворота первого сектора (Angle) значение 270 градусов.
  • Выделите диаграмму, кликните по ней правой кнопкой мыши, в контекстном меню нажмите Формат области диаграммы (Format Chart Area) и для параметров заливки и границы выберите соответственно Нет заливки (No fill) и Нет линий (No line).
  • Удалите легенду.Результат:Диаграмма-спидометр в Excel
  • Выделите ряд данных «Pie» и измените тип диаграммы для этого ряда на Круговая (Pie).Диаграмма-спидометр в Excel
  • Выделите ряд данных «Pie», нажмите кнопку Формат выделенного (Format selection), для параметра Угол поворота первогосектора (Angle) введите значение 270 градусов и выберите режим построения ряда по вспомогательной оси (secondary axis).Результат. График ряда данных «Pie» состоит из:
    • невидимого бесцветного сектора, соответствующего значению 75,
    • чёрного сектора-стрелки, соответствующего значению 1
    • и еще одного бесцветного сектора, соответствующего значению 124.

    Диаграмма-спидометр в Excel

  • При помощи элемента управления Счётчик (Spin button) измените значение ячейки I3 с 75 на 76. На графике ряда данных «Pie» произойдут изменения: первый бесцветный сектор отразит значение 76; второй чёрный останется равным 1; третий бесцветный сектор покажет значение 200-1-76=123. Благодаря формуле в ячейке I3 сумма этих трёх секторов всегда будет равна 200.Диаграмма-спидометр в Excel
  • Как построить диаграмму типа спидометр в MS Excel?

    Правильно подобранное изображение может донести больше полезной информации, чем самая элегантная таблица. Очень эффектной является диаграмма типа спидометр, которая показывает текущее значение на некоторой ограниченной шкале. На этой диаграмме можно отображать, например, уровень KPI, выполнение плана, уровень обслуживания клиентов и другие показатели с ограниченным диапазоном изменения. Циферблат спидометра делится на зоны, стрелка показывает текущее состояние дел. Снизу можно добавить точное значение измеряемого показателя.

    Диаграмма-спидометра в Excel

    Такая диаграмма отлично встраивается в отчеты и дашборды, т.к. весьма информативна, не занимает много места и на вид красива. Однако этой диаграммы нет в стандартном наборе Excel (во всяком случае пока). Для ее построения, придется использовать доступные средства, скомбинировав кольцевую и круговую диаграммы, для шкалы и стрелки, соответственно.

    Вначале об общем принципе. Шкала – это верхняя половина кольцевой диаграммы. Нижняя половина также есть, но она прозрачная. Стрелка – это контур видимого сектора круговой диаграммы. Там же есть еще два сектора, но они прозрачны. Местоположение стрелки определяет измеряемый показатель.

    Теперь изучим, как сделать диаграмму-спидометр в Excel. Вначале подготовим данные для шкалы, для чего нужно задать 4 значения: величина нижней прозрачной части, красной, желтой и зеленой зоны (цвета и их количество, разумеется, можно выбирать самостоятельно). Т.к. прозрачная часть занимает половину диаграммы, то она должна быть равна сумме трех цветов. Для простоты пусть весь циферблат занимает 100 делений. Тогда красная зона (плохо) – 50, желтая (нормально) – 30 и зеленая (хорошо) – 20 (50+30+20=100). Чтобы получился полукруг, невидимая часть также должна быть равна 100.

    Данные для шкалы

    Выделяем весь диапазон и создаем кольцевую диаграмму.

    Создаем кольцевую диаграмму

    По умолчанию получится следующее.

    Кольцевая диаграмма по умолчанию

    В параметрах ряда делаем поворот на 90⁰.

    Поворот диаграммы на 90 градусов

    Удаляем название и легенду.

    Повернутая кольцевая диаграмма

    Почти готово. Двойным нажатием заходим в каждый сектор и меняем цвет: нижний – прозрачный, остальные – красный, желтый и зеленый. Контур также убираем.

    Форматирование зон шкалы спидометра

    Получаем циферблат спидометра.

    Циферблат спидометра

    Теперь сделаем стрелку. Подготовим данные, по которым будут строится три сектора круговой диаграммы. Первый сектор – от нуля до стрелки (прозрачный), второй – стрелка, третий – оставшаяся часть круга (прозрачный).

    На этот раз секторы должны быть подвижными и зависеть от измеряемого показателя. Результатом будет «отклонение стрелки» на соответствующую величину. Пусть показатель измеряется в процентах и его первоначальное значение равно 60%.

    Значение показателя для стрелки спидометра

    Как и с циферблатом, диапазон от 0 до 100% должен приходиться на верхний полукруг. Тогда весь круг – это 200%. Чтобы стрелка меняла свое положение, первый сектор (от которого строятся остальные) привяжем к значению измеряемого показателя. Стрелка имеет фиксированный размер, установим пока 2% (потом вообще уберем). Последний сектор – это разница между 200% и суммой первых двух секторов.

    Данные для изображения стрелки

    Теперь нужно добавить на имеющийся циферблат спидометра новый ряд данных, чтобы отобразить стрелку. Для этого нажимаем правой кнопкой мыши по диаграмме и в контекстном меню «Выбрать данные…».

    Добавить новый ряд на диаграмму

    Указываем источник данных (диапазон из трех значений) и ОК. Должно получиться примерно следующее.

    Две кольцевые диаграммы

    Не нужно пугаться, вон тот оранжевый зародыш внизу – это будущая стрелка. Дело в том, что вместо нужной круговой диаграммы пока получилось второе кольцо. Поэтому в контекстном меню (через правую кнопку мыши) выбираем новый тип для этого ряда.

    Изменить тип диаграммы для ряда

    Меняем диаграмму на круговую.

    Делаем из кольцевой круговую диаграмму

    Обязательно нужно выбрать вспомогательную ось, как на рисунке, иначе стрелка окажется под циферблатом. Осталось повернуть диаграмму на 270⁰ и сделать прозрачными ненужные секторы.

    Поворот круговой диаграммы на 270 градусов

    Не забываем убрать контуры секторов.

    Спидометр со стрелкой в виде сектора круга

    Чтобы стрелка была больше похожа на стрелку, а не на узкий кусочек пирога, зададим для нее вначале черный (или другой) контур, а затем ширину сектора вместо 2% сделаем 0%.

    Делаем размер сектора со стрелкой нулевым

    Сектор исчезнет, а контур превратится в черную линию.

    Диаграмма типа спидометр

    Для более точного и отображения снизу можно добавить цифровое значение показателя. Это сделать очень просто. Вставим прямоугольник с закругленными углами.

    Вставить графический объект

    Сделаем прозрачный фон, красный контур. Затем выделим полученную фигуру, поставим курсор в строку формул и сделаем ссылку на отображаемое значение.

    Вставки значения в графический объект

    Отформатируем, как нужно и получим окончательный вид спидометра.

    Диаграмма-спидометра в Excel

    Остался один нюанс. Дело в том, что, если значение выйдет за пределы от 0 до 100%, то стрелка окажется не известно где.

    Выход стрелки за пределы шкалы

    Чтобы исправить возможную ошибку, с помощью функции ЕСЛИ в формуле, определяющей отклонение стрелки, зададим минимальное значение 0 и максимальное 100%.

    Коррекция формулы для ограничения диапазона отклонения стрелки

    Примерно так рисуется «классический» спидометр.

    Иногда диапазон возможных значений нельзя разделить четкими границам типа «плохо», «нормально», «хорошо». Четких границ может не быть, тогда потребуется плавный переход от одного цвета к другому. Например, когда в качестве результата получается некоторая вероятность (p-value, бинарная классификация и др.) или измеряется уровень дефицита запасов, где также нет четких границ и хотелось бы подчеркнуть их размытость. В этом случае для шкалы спидометра следует использовать градиентную заливку. В целом диаграмма строится также, но ее циферблат состоит из одного цвета, плавно переходящего в другой.

    Спидометр с плавным переходом цвета шкалы

    Сделать такую диаграмму также несложно. Отличие только в циферблате. В ролике ниже показана пошаговая инструкция, как в Excel сделать оба варианта спидометров.

    Используйте диаграмму спидометр в Excel, чтобы удивить своих коллег, а также руководство. По кнопке ниже можно скачать файл с примерами.

    Диаграмма в виде спидометра в Excel — комбинация круговой и кольцевой диаграммы, отображающая уровень показателя согласно заданной шкале с зонами.

    Диаграмма спидометр (в англоязычной среде называют speedometer chart или gauge chart) может использоваться как часть дашборда (это визуализированный компактный отчет с ключевыми показателями бизнеса), для вставки в презентацию или просто для улучшения визуализации данных.

    Однако почему диаграмму удобно представлять именно в виде спидометра?
    Такой вид интуитивно удобен за счет схожести с автомобильным спидометром.
    Представьте, ведь при управлении автомобилем (компанией) взгляд на спидометр (диаграмму) позволяет быстро оценить текущую ситуацию на дороге (в бизнесе) и в случае необходимости принять оперативные решения.

    В стандартном виде график спидометр выглядит следующим образом:

    Пример диаграммы спидометра

    Подготовка исходных данных

    В первую очередь подготовим исходные данные для построения графика в виде спидометра: ряд для отображения шкалы (диапазон C4:C7) и ряд для отображения стрелки (диапазон F4:F7):

    Подготовка исходных данных

    Обычно шкала делится на 3 основные зоны: красная, желтая и зеленая, при этом при попадании показателя в красную зону результат будет интерпретироваться как плохой, в желтую — хороший, в зеленую — отличный.
    В зависимости от поставленной задачи можно варьировать количество зон оценки, их размер и т.д.
    В данном примере зададим прозрачную часть равной 180 градусам (половине круга), остальные зоны рассчитаем из пропорции 70%/15%/15%, толщину стрелки примем равной 4 градусам.

    Построение графика

    Для построения графика в виде спидометра, выделяем диапазон данных C4:C7 и на панели вкладок нажимаем Вставка -> Диаграмма -> Круговая:

    Вставка круговой диаграммы

    В итоге мы получаем круговую диаграмму со шкалой:

    Круговая диаграмма

    Далее добавим на диаграмму стрелку. Щелкаем правой кнопкой мыши по графику и нажимаем Выбрать данные, после чего добавляем диапазон F4:F7 в качестве нового ряда.
    Внешний вид диаграммы не поменялся, за счет того, что шкала закрывает собой стрелку, поэтому перенесем ее на вспомогательную ось (щелкаем правой кнопкой по графику, далее выбираем Формат ряда данных -> Параметры ряда -> По вспомогательной оси), а затем меняем тип диаграммы для стрелки на кольцевую (щелкаем правой кнопкой по ряду со стрелкой и нажимаем Изменить тип диаграммы для ряда):

    Изменение типа диаграммы для ряда

    В результате получаем диаграмму, на которой на внешней части располагается шкала с зонами, на внутренней — стрелка:

    Добавление кольцевой диаграммы

    Удаляем заливку с ненужных частей диаграммы, оставляем только шкалу и стрелку:

    Удаление заливки с неиспользуемых областей

    Для удобства чтения и восприятия графика повернем его на 90 градусов, в параметрах рядов (и для шкалы, и для стрелки) ставим угол 90 градусов в поле Угол поворота первого сектора:

    Выбор угла поворота

    Также выведем стрелку на диаграмме на передний план, для этого в параметрах ряда со стрелкой устанавливаем ряд на основную ось:

    Поворот графика на 90 градусов

    Далее настраиваем диаграмму на свой вкус — выбираем цвета для шкалы и стрелки, определяем оптимальную толщину стрелки, добавляем/удаляем легенду, подписи данных и прочее:

    Диаграмма (график) в виде спидометра

    Подробно ознакомиться с вариантами построения графика спидометра — скачать пример.

    Удачи вам и до скорых встреч на страницах блога Tutorexcel.ru!

    Диаграмма-спидометр в Excel

    Диаграмма-спидометр – это комбинация кольцевой и круговой диаграммы.

    Чтобы создать диаграмму-спидометр:

    • Выделите диапазон H2:I6.
    • На вкладке Вставка (Insert) в разделе Диаграммы (Charts) нажмите Все диаграммы (Other Charts) и выберите Кольцевая (Doughnut).
    • Далее необходимо выделить каждую точку данных и при помощи команды Формат выделенного (Format selection) настроить заливку каждого элемента.
    • Для ряда данных «Donut» заливка настроена следующим образом: первые три сектора имеют цвет заливки разного цвета (красный, желтый и салатовый), а четвертая точка без заливки.
    • Для ряда данных «Pie» – первая и третья точки без заливки, а вторая (наименьший сектор) черный цвет заливки.
    • Ряды данных «Donut» или «Pie» можно выбрать на вкладке Формат (Format). При помощи клавиш со стрелками можно перемещаться от одной точки данных к другой.

    Выделите ряд данных «Donut», нажмите кнопку Формат выделенного (Format Selection) и введите для параметра Угол поворота первого сектора (Angle) значение 270 градусов.

    Выделите диаграмму, кликните по ней правой кнопкой мыши, в контекстном меню нажмите Формат области диаграммы (Format Chart Area) и для параметров заливки и границы выберите соответственно Нет заливки (No fill) и Нет линий (No line).

    Выделите ряд данных «Pie» и измените тип диаграммы для этого ряда на Круговая (Pie).
    Выделите ряд данных «Pie», нажмите кнопку Формат выделенного (Format selection), для параметра Угол поворота первого сектора (Angle) введите значение 270 градусов и выберите режим построения ряда по вспомогательной оси (secondary axis).

    График ряда данных «Pie» состоит из:
    невидимого бесцветного сектора, соответствующего значению 75,
    чёрного сектора-стрелки, соответствующего значению 1
    и еще одного бесцветного сектора, соответствующего значению 124.

    При помощи элемента управления Счётчик (Spin button) измените значение ячейки I3 с 75 на 76. На графике ряда данных «Pie» произойдут изменения: первый бесцветный сектор отразит значение 76; второй чёрный останется равным 1; третий бесцветный сектор покажет значение 200-1-76=123. Благодаря формуле в ячейке I3 сумма этих трёх секторов всегда будет равна 200.

    Добавить комментарий

    Ваш адрес email не будет опубликован. Обязательные поля помечены *